a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orFrancesco Colista <fcolista@alpinelinux.org>2016-06-29 06:41:42 +0000
committerFrancesco Colista <fcolista@alpinelinux.org>2016-06-29 06:41:42 +0000
commit11350cb89c4613e31c5b0c42b15ba3742e4f2f14 (patch)
tree9b22db24199038893f125c4af7a6f5242eeb97b8
parent9c38047cd9fd8955fe8e56306c642a7cf330d8fb (diff)
downloadaports-11350cb89c4613e31c5b0c42b15ba3742e4f2f14.tar.bz2
aports-11350cb89c4613e31c5b0c42b15ba3742e4f2f14.tar.xz
testing/tesseract-ocr: upgrade to 3.04.01
-rw-r--r--testing/tesseract-ocr/APKBUILD34
1 files changed, 11 insertions, 23 deletions
diff --git a/testing/tesseract-ocr/APKBUILD b/testing/tesseract-ocr/APKBUILD
index 7432d5e5f1..3f97cdccb2 100644
--- a/testing/tesseract-ocr/APKBUILD
+++ b/testing/tesseract-ocr/APKBUILD
@@ -1,34 +1,22 @@
# Contributor: Carlo Landmeter <clandmeter@gmail.com>
-# Maintainer:
+# Maintainer: Francesco Colista <fcolista@alpinelinux.org>
pkgname=tesseract-ocr
-_realver=3.03-rc1
-pkgver=${_realver/-/_}
+pkgver=3.04.01
pkgrel=0
pkgdesc="open source OCR engine"
url="https://code.google.com/p/tesseract-ocr/"
arch="all"
license="Apache"
depends=""
-depends_dev="leptonica-dev"
-makedepends="$depends_dev automake autoconf libtool"
-install=""
+depends_dev=""
+makedepends="automake autoconf libtool leptonica-dev pango-dev icu-dev cairo-dev"
subpackages="$pkgname-dev $pkgname-doc"
-source="http://dev.alpinelinux.org/archive/tesseract-ocr/tesseract-ocr-$pkgver.tar.gz"
+source="$pkgname-$pkgver.tar.gz::https://github.com/$pkgname/${pkgname/-*}/archive/$pkgver.tar.gz"
-_builddir="$srcdir"/$pkgname-$_realver
-
-prepare() {
- local i
- cd "$_builddir"
- for i in $source; do
- case $i in
- *.patch) msg $i; patch -p1 -i "$srcdir"/$i || return 1;;
- esac
- done
-}
+builddir="$srcdir"/${pkgname/-*}-$pkgver
build() {
- cd "$_builddir"
+ cd "$builddir"
./autogen.sh || return 1
./configure \
--build=$CBUILD \
@@ -45,10 +33,10 @@ build() {
}
package() {
- cd "$_builddir"
+ cd "$builddir"
make DESTDIR="$pkgdir" install || return 1
}
-md5sums="534ea3f4e7ecdb0f296cf3d4d22ec7c7 tesseract-ocr-3.03_rc1.tar.gz"
-sha256sums="c316e3945184bde0475fd52f779ae984b00e0784588b2a5ceacba555ea845ba3 tesseract-ocr-3.03_rc1.tar.gz"
-sha512sums="201bc42436e2abb8ee7725f249be15b48031e2070efd4ad0938d00529f6322721a544afe6d15f4abe040bf6c8149de6b3184fd960063dc9c66abdfe985546a56 tesseract-ocr-3.03_rc1.tar.gz"
+md5sums="645a21effcf2825a3473849d72a7fd90 tesseract-ocr-3.04.01.tar.gz"
+sha256sums="57f63e1b14ae04c3932a2683e4be4954a2849e17edd638ffe91bc5a2156adc6a tesseract-ocr-3.04.01.tar.gz"
+sha512sums="816f6c29f8efeaf157891ddb022bd0daf8eb27c0cb8b6df5542e745d209f0ce617245e4583c59a561ed3216044d3afb38f8620ee94cdea656364923dcb140b5b tesseract-ocr-3.04.01.tar.gz"